1. Assessing the Situation: Are You Ready?
Before making your move, it’s essential to evaluate your emotions and the dynamics of your relationship with your crush. Consider the following points:

- Your Feelings: Reflect on your emotions and ensure they are genuine and not fleeting infatuation.
- Signals: Look for signs of mutual interest from your crush, such as prolonged eye contact or flirtatious behavior.
- Timing: Choose an appropriate time to have this conversation, avoiding moments of stress or distraction for both parties.
2. Building Confidence: Preparing Yourself Mentally
Confidence is key when it comes to expressing your feelings. Use these tips to boost your self-assurance:

- Positive Affirmations: Remind yourself of your worth and the courage it takes to be vulnerable.
- Visualize Success: Picture the conversation going smoothly and envision a positive outcome.
- Practice, Practice, Practice: Rehearse what you want to say, either alone or with a trusted friend, to ease nerves.
3. Choosing the Right Words: Crafting Your Confession
The way you articulate your feelings can greatly impact the outcome. Keep these pointers in mind:
- Be Honest and Authentic: Speak from the heart and avoid scripted lines or clichés.
- Use “I” Statements: Focus on expressing your own emotions rather than making assumptions about your crush’s feelings.
- Keep It Simple: Avoid overwhelming your crush with too much information. Stick to the essentials.
4. Setting the Scene: Creating a Comfortable Environment
Environment plays a significant role in setting the tone for your confession. Consider the following factors:
- Privacy: Choose a private setting where you can have an uninterrupted conversation.
- Comfort: Ensure both you and your crush feel comfortable and at ease.
- Neutral Ground: Opt for a location where neither of you feels pressured or out of place.
5. Handling Rejection: Respecting Their Response
While it’s natural to hope for a positive outcome, it’s essential to prepare for the possibility of rejection:
- Respect Their Feelings: Accept their response gracefully, regardless of whether it aligns with your desires.
- Give Them Space: Allow your crush time to process their feelings, and avoid pressuring them for an immediate answer.
- Maintain Respect: Continue treating your crush with kindness and respect, even if things don’t progress romantically.
FAQs: Addressing Common Concerns
Q1. What if I’m Afraid of Ruining Our Friendship?
A1. While the fear of jeopardizing a friendship is valid, honesty often strengthens relationships. Approach the conversation with sensitivity and communicate your desire to maintain your friendship regardless of the outcome.
Q2. Should I Confess Over Text or In Person?
A2. In-person confession is generally more personal and sincere. However, if distance or circumstances make it challenging, a heartfelt text message can still convey your feelings effectively.
Q3. How Do I Know If My Crush Likes Me Back?
A3. Look for reciprocal gestures, such as initiating conversations, making plans to spend time together, or showing genuine interest in your life. Trust your instincts but also be prepared for the possibility of ambiguity.
